The silence of TV channels and 'national' newspapers on the issue of killing of 17 persons in Bijapur in Chhattisgarh reveals the pathetic state of Indian press.
On an encounter in which many innocent villagers are suspected to have died and the veracity of which is being questioned, national media largely remained oblivious. The government version was accepted in major newspapers.
There is no dearth of courageous journalists in Bastar region, which has predominantly tribal populace, but no input was taken from the ground. Many teenagers including bright school students who had topped in the exam were found murdered.
Activists, politicians and local people are shouting that this is a fake encounter. There is a growing feeling that either informer's tip proved wrong or it was a botch up.
Even security experts have expressed the opinion hinting that Basaguda villagers' killing doesn't seem a fair operation. No weapons were found from the spot and on bodies there were injury marks suggesting as if they were attacked with axes also.
Even if in this situation our media will not report the truth, what can one expect of it? We do not expect our journalists to be suspicious of government actions all the time but if there are complaints of excesses by police or CRPF, shouldn't there be proper questions raised and the allegations published?
[*Some newspapers and a few channels have given space to this view. But mostly the killings have not been considered as important as they may not fetch the channels, TRP]
